Global markets at a glance
US stocks closed up on Wednesday afternoon, though well
below their session highs as investors pulled back in the
last few minutes of trading despite optimism about US-
China trade relations and some reassuring signs in British
politics.The Dow Jones Industrial Average rose 157.03
points, or 0.64 percent, to 24,527.27, the S&P 500 gained
14.29 points, or 0.54 percent, to 2,651.07 and the Nasdaq
Composite added 66.48 points, or 0.95 percent, to
7,098.31.Asian shares and the pound moved higher on
Thursday as investors breathed a sigh of relief after British
Prime Minister Theresa May survived a no-confidence vote,
and as China appeared to be taking more steps to meet US
demands to open its markets.
MSCI’s broadest index of Asia-Pacific shares outside Japan
was up 0.2 percent in early Asian trade after US stocks
finished the previous session higher, amid cautious
optimism for progress in Chinese-US trade talks.Japan's
Nikkei stock index gained 0.8 percent, while Australian
shares were up 0.2 percent.Trends on SGX Nifty indicate a
positive opening for the broader index in India, a rise of
41.5 points or 0.38 percent. Nifty futures were trading
around 10,830-level on the Singaporean Exchange.
PREVIOUS DAY ROUNDOFF
Bulls took charge right from the word go and consistently
traded in the green. But intense buying in the last hour
helped the market end on an even stronger note. The Nifty,
not only managed to clock 10,700, but also closed above
this mark. Buying was visible across all sectors, with
maximum gains seen among automobiles, metals, banks,
infrastructure and consumption names. In the broader
market, the Nifty Midcap index ended 3 percent higher. At
the close of market hours, the Sensex closed up 629.06
points or 1.79% at 35779.07, while the Nifty rose 188.40
points or 1.79% at 10737.60. The market breadth was
positive as 1,882 shares advanced, against a decline of 645
shares, while 139 shares were unchanged.

India's retail inflation eased to 2.3 percent in
November, according to data released by the
government on December 12. It stood at 4.88 percent
in November last year and was 3.31 percent in
October.Led by deflation in food items, softening
crude oil prices and relatively stable domestic
currency, the central bank kept key policy rates
unchanged last week.

COMMODITY ROUNDUP
Crude prices were lower on Friday, as the Organization of
the Petroleum Exporting Countries (OPEC) struggled to
come up with an agreement on cutting oil production.West
Texas Crude oil futures for January slumped 0.50% to
$51.23 a barrel as of 4:54 AM ET (9:54 GMT), after falling
nearly 3% on Thursday. Meanwhile Brent crudefutures, the
benchmark for oil prices outside the U.S., dipped 0.45% to
$59.78.The Thursday session of the OPEC meeting in Vienna
ended without any decision on cutting oil supply, as Iran
seeks an exemption from any cuts due to U.S. sanctions
which have already weighed on its exports.
Saudi Arabia’s oil minister Khalid Al Falih said on Friday that
he is not confident a deal will be reached.Oil is down 30%
since October amid worry over increased supply as global
demand slows.Oil output from the world's biggest
producers - OPEC, Russia and the United States - has
increased by 3.3 million barrels per day (bpd) since the end
of 2017, to 56.38 million bpd, meeting almost 60 percent of
global consumption.
Pan Pacific Copper (PPC), Japan's top copper smelter,
expects the price of the industrial metal to rise toward
$7,000 a tonne in 2019, from about $6,168 now, backed by
firm global demand and tighter supply, its executive
said.PPC, which is also a miner controlled by JXTG
Holdings 5020.T , expects global consumption and supply of
refined copper to each increase by 2.2 percent in 2019 from
this year, Takeshi Suwabe, Pan Pacific's general manager for
marketing, told Reuters this week.
"With support from physical buyers, copper prices are likely
to try $6,400 level in the short term," he said.Three-month
copper CMCU3 on the London Metal Exchange has fallen 15
percent this year amid worries that the months-long U.S.-
Sino trade war may hurt the global economy including
China.But Suwabe said global copper sales have been solid
despite the trade spat and the price will likely climb toward
$7,000 - the level needed for miners to start developing
new mines - in the latter part of 2019 to reflect a tighter
market

Jeera prices rose 1.21 percent to Rs 18,895 per quintal in
futures trade on December 7 as speculators created fresh
positions, driven by pick-up in demand from stockists and
overseas enquiries.Tight stocks position following restricted
arrivals from the growing regions fuelled the uptrend. At
the National Commodity and Derivatives Exchange, jeera
for delivery in January rose by Rs 225, or 1.21 per cent, to
Rs 18,895 per quintal, with an open interest of 3,114 lots.
Coriander prices fell 0.02 per cent to Rs 6,503 a quintal in
futures market on december 7 as participants cut down
positions amid muted domestic as well as exports demand
against ample stocks position.Besides, rising arrivals from
major producing belts and profit-booking at higher levels
weighed on the sentiment.At the National Commodity and
Derivatives Exchange, coriander prices for delivery in Jauary
declined by Rs 1, or 0.02 per cent, to Rs 6,503 per quintal
with an open interest of 28,460 lots.
Chana prices declined 0.24 per cent to Rs 4,622 per quintal
in futures trade on December 7 as speculators reduced
exposure amid subdued demand at the spot market against
adequate stocks position.At the National Commodity and
Derivatives Exchange, chana for delivery in December fell by
Rs 11, or 0.24 per cent, to Rs 4,622 per quintal, with an
open interest of 29,390 lots.imilarly, the commodity for
delivery in February declined by Rs 25, or 0.54 per cent, to
Rs 4,645 per quintal in 9,250 lots.
Marketmen said trimming of positions by traders on the
back of easing demand in the physical market against
adequate stocks position mainly influenced chana prices at
futures trade.

Indian bonds rose to over 8-month highs as rate hike fears
faded after the central bank promised to keep buying
government bonds to infuse liquidity, and also mentioned
the probability of changing its rate stance if inflation risks
do not mature. The 10-year benchmark bond yield fell to
as low as 7.38 per cent, its lowest since April 11 and
compared with its previous close of 7.44 per cent.

India's central bank kept interest rates unchanged on
Wednesday, in a decision that was widely expected as
inflation has eased significantly, while it took steps to
persuade banks to lend more in order to support an
economy that has lost some momentum. The monetary
policy committee (MPC) kept the repo rate unchanged at
6.50 percent on Wednesday as predicted by 64 of 70
analysts in a Reuters poll. The central bank also retained its
"calibrated tightening" stance as expected.
